The licensing dispute with Quillmark Technologies remains unresolved. External counsel expects mediation in week six of the quarter. Until then: do not quote or renew any product bundles containing the Lanternis module; redirect prospects to the Beaconline suite. Pipeline impact estimated at 7% of quarterly bookings. Escalate any customer queries about the dispute to the legal liaison — no independent commentary. Pricing flexibility on Beaconline has been widened to soften the gap. Contingency direction is recorded below.

board note of kadug-tawig: Only 5 of the 100 pilot accounts renewed Oliath, so a churn review is set for April 15.

The nightly optimization batch for the Vellmart distribution center failed at 02:17 with repeated 401 responses from the Routegrid slotting service. Investigation confirms the service account credential expired yesterday; no code changes were deployed. A replacement key has been issued and verified against the staging slotter in the Ashbourne cluster. Please update the optimizer's secrets bundle and rerun the failed batch. The new key for the Routegrid internal API is below.

app token of tagug-hahaf = kto2_9v

## Artifact Signing — SDK Parity Notes (Weekly Sync)

Kestrel SDK for Android reached parity with the Swift client this sprint: offline queueing, batched telemetry, and retry semantics now match. Both SDKs ship as signed artifacts from the same pipeline. Remaining gap: background sync throttling, targeted next sprint. Verify both release bundles before tagging. Both artifacts validate against the shared signing key below.

signing key of kawig-fafog = bky19_6Fypv1qws7J8qJtaYjX

**Capacity note — Vellastra dispatch simulator.** For the eng sync: simulating the 40-car Marrowgate tower at 10x speed saturates one worker at roughly 9k rider events/sec, so we'll shard by bank rather than by floor. Memory stays flat if the event ring is sized correctly. The knobs we propose locking in are these.

tuning table, hahof-tafop:
RATE_LIMITS = {
    "ulaix": 10,
    "wenath": 1,
}